Pestalotiopsis guangxiensis Ning Jiang , Microbiol. Spectr. 6: 14 (2022).

Fig. 6 View Figure 6

Description.

Sexual state not seen. Conidiomata in culture sporodochial, saucer-shaped, scattered or gregarious, superficial to immersed, shining, releasing black conidial masses on the surface. Conidiophores branched, subcylindrical, hyaline to light brown, indistinct, often reduced to conidiogenous cells. Conidiogenous cells cylindrical or ampulliform, hyaline, smooth-walled, solitary to aggregated, (7.5 –) 9–13 (– 14.5) × (1.5 –) 3–4 (– 5) μm (x ± SD = 11 ± 1.9 × 3.5 ± 0.7 μm). Conidia fusoid, ellipsoid, smooth, slightly constricted at the septa, 4 - septate, (16 –) 17.5–20.5 (– 22) × (4 –) 6.5–9 (– 9.5) μm (x ± SD = 19 ± 1.6 × 7.6 ± 1.2 μm); apical cell conic with 2–4 tubular appendages (mostly four); apical appendages arising from an apical crest, unbranched, filiform, bent, (7 –) 11–16 (– 18.5) μm (x ± SD = 13.4 ± 3.3 μm); basal cell obconic with one appendage, basal appendage tubular, centric appendage tubular, unbranched, occasionally swollen at the tip, (2.5 –) 3–4 (– 4.5) μm (x ± SD = 3.4 ± 0.6 μm) long.

Materials examined.

CHINA • Zhejiang Province, Wenzhou City, Cangnan County, Dayu Town , 27°22'37"N, 120°36'48"E, on diseased needle of Pinus massoniana , 6 May 2023, Quanchao Wang, Guiyong Cao (cultures ZXD 63, ZXD 67, ZXD 71, ZXD 72, ZXD 89, ZXD 103) GoogleMaps ; • Guangdong Province, Shanwei City, Zhelang Street , 22°47'29"N, 115°32'18"E, on diseased leaves of Pinus massoniana , 27 August 2023, Quanchao Wang, Guoqing Li, Feifei Liu & Runlei Chang (culture ZXD 952) GoogleMaps ; • Guangdong Province, Jiangmen City, Taishan County, Chixi Town , 21°53'10"N, 112°57'0"E, on diseased needle of Pinus massoniana , 28 August 2023, Quanchao Wang, Guoqing Li, Feifei Liu & Yuhua Liang (cultures ZXD 960, ZXD 963, ZXD 971, ZXD 972) GoogleMaps .

Notes.

Pestalotiopsis guangxiensis was first reported from Quercus griffithii in China ( Jiang et al. 2022 c). In this study, 11 strains were isolated from P. massoniana and clustered together with Pes. guangxiensis in the multi-locus phylogenetic tree (Fig. 3 View Figure 3 ). Compared with the description of ex-type isolate CFCC 54308 ( Jiang et al. 2022 c), isolate ZXD 960 has shorter apical appendages (7–18.5 μm vs. 14–19 μm), while other morphological characteristics are similar. This is the first report of Pes. guangxiensis on the host of P. massoniana .
